Colorful buttons are a great thing to have in your crafty mom toolbox. You can use them for all kinds of fun learning activities like counting with muffin cups, stringing on a necklace and even stacking.
I really think you get your money's worth from a set of chunky buttons. I got some buttons that are in fun shapes and sizes and used them along with some trays for learning about colors

You will need:
  • Colorful buttons
  • A tray with compartments for sorting
Button Sorting by Color, #sorting

I got the bead tray on the right at Michael's but you don't need anything fancy. An ice tray works well too. If you don't have an ice tray yet, garage sales are good places to pick some up. We use them for all sorts of sorting and color mixing activities.

I started out by placing a button of each color in a different spot on the tray. This was to help the kids know where they would place buttons of that color. Older children can do the initial sorting themselves.

Each child got a cup of colorful buttons and then placed the buttons in the correct spot.

My only advice wold be to make sure you have enough buttons. Three kids and one bag of buttons did not go very far. The kids were having such a good time that they kept asking for more buttons and I wish I would have had more to give them.
